Short answer
Free up storage first — updates need several times more space than the download itself. Then restart and try again. Those two steps resolve most failures.
Updates fail for undramatic reasons: not enough space, a dropped connection, or a partially downloaded file that the system keeps retrying. None are serious, but leaving a device unpatched is, so it is worth resolving rather than dismissing.

Step by step
- Check free storage.An update needs far more space than its download size — often three or four times, for unpacking and rollback. This is the most common cause of failure.
- Restart and try again.Clears stuck processes and locked files. It solves a surprising proportion on its own.
- Check the connection is stable.Use wired or a strong wifi signal. A download interrupted repeatedly produces a corrupted file that keeps failing to install.
- Delete the partial download and retry.Both systems have a way to clear the update cache. A corrupted partial file will fail forever until it is removed.
- Plug it in.Most devices refuse to install a major update below a certain battery level, sometimes without saying so clearly.
- Run the built-in troubleshooter.Windows has an update troubleshooter that resets the relevant services automatically. Worth a try before anything manual.
- Wait longer than you think.Major updates can sit at a percentage for an hour. Turning off during installation is far more damaging than waiting.
- Check the device is still supported.If the model has reached end of support, the update will never install. That is a replacement decision, not a fault.
Tips
- Back up before a major system update. It rarely goes wrong, and when it does you will be very glad of it.
- Install updates when you have time, not when you need the device. A major update can take an hour.
- If a specific update fails repeatedly, search its identifier — known problems and fixes are usually documented.
Questions people ask
Why does my update keep failing?
Most often insufficient storage or a corrupted partial download. Free up several gigabytes, clear the update cache and retry.
Can I turn off my device during an update?
No. An interrupted system update can leave the device unbootable. If it seems stuck, wait — an hour without visible progress is not unusual.
